A large parallel block predictor–corrector method for initial value problems

Salman H. Abbas

Chaos, Solitons & Fractals, 2008, vol. 38, issue 1, 263-269

Abstract: A parallel block method of fourth order is developed for the numerical solution of the first order initial value problem (IVP). This method is suitable for implementation on Multiple Instruction Multiple Data (MIMD) machines, using any number of processors. The method is tested on several problems to demonstrate its accuracy and computational efficiency. Stability and local error of method is also studied.
